NEGAUNEE, MI-- The Michigan State Police Post complex in Negaunee is hosting an open house Wednesday.
Troopers, Marquette County Central Dispatch, and the Negaunee Regional Communication Center are inviting the public to tour the facilities. Trooper Stacey Rasanen says residents can see the equipment they use on a daily basis, and officers will be available to answer home security and general safety questions.
Also present at the open house will be the State Police Crime Lab, Emergency Support Team, Marquette County Search and Rescue Team, a K-9 handler, and an extrication truck.
The open house runs Wednesday from 1 to 4 p.m. at the Negaunee Post.
